How to Convert Quart to Milliliter

1 quart = 946.353 milliliters

Milliliter = Quart × 946.353

Example: 1939 qt × 946.353 = 1835000 mL

Reverse Conversion

To convert milliliters back to quarts:

  • Remember, 1 milliliter equals 0.00105669 quarts.
  • To convert 1835000 mL to qt, multiply 1835000 x 0.00105669, resulting in 1939 qt.
